Biophilia's Queer Remnants

Evolutionary biologist Edward O. Wilson's biophilia hypothesis, that humans have a genetically influenced emotional affiliation with life and life-like processes, for some time has invigorated a prominent strain of scholarship within religion and ecology that taps into the affective dimensions...
